Diane Kendal and Guido Palau Always an architect at Khaite Beauty A few of the past season. “Great designers always have a vision for the woman who is designing, which includes beauty,” Palau said. “We are here to help come up with that vision.”

This season, it can be distilled into two words: not picky. On the surface, Kendall thinks matte is such a move, which is a shock to anyone who has had a fully glazed donut in the past few years. “It’s time,” she told me backstage about the Matte Return. “The skin is not that matte and feels dry, just velvety. The cool tones we see in the collection are reflected in the shadows we use for the outlines.” For very small numbers of models, brushed on one or both lids A black painting brush (almost oily sheen). “Not much thought, it’s something you want to try, so you did.”

It may feel counterintuitive, but hydrated skin is an important preparation for soft, velvety matte skin. For hair, Palau describes hair as “very natural and boring.” Hair is meant to be natural and perseverance (Zara’s Salt spray and Texture paste Used to get the look), more than 15 models wearing little news boy-style hats. “Khaite performances are always cool,” Palau said. “The downtown girl with very much money.”
